How to fill out incident checklist

How to fill out Incident Checklist
01
Gather necessary information about the incident.
02
Identify the date, time, and location of the incident.
03
Document the names and contact information of those involved.
04
Describe the nature of the incident in detail.
05
List any witnesses and their contact information.
06
Note any response actions taken immediately following the incident.
07
Attach any relevant photographs or evidence.
08
Review and ensure all sections of the checklist are completed accurately.

What are the components of incident response?
Six phases of the incident response life cycle. The incident response life cycle consists of six phases: preparation, identification, containment, eradication, recovery, and lessons learned.
What are the key components of an incident action plan?
Your Incident Action Plan should include Incident goals, objectives, strategies, and tactics. Operational resources, assignments, critical updates, a health and safety plan, maps, medical and communication information, roles and responsibilities, and more depending on the nature of the event.

What is Incident Checklist?
An Incident Checklist is a structured document used to guide individuals through the steps needed to report and manage an incident effectively.
Who is required to file Incident Checklist?
Typically, any employee or personnel involved in the incident or responsible for the area where the incident occurred is required to file the Incident Checklist.
How to fill out Incident Checklist?
To fill out an Incident Checklist, you should provide details such as the date, time, and location of the incident, describe the incident clearly, list those involved, and detail any actions taken following the incident.
What is the purpose of Incident Checklist?
The purpose of the Incident Checklist is to ensure that all relevant information regarding an incident is captured accurately to facilitate investigation, response, and prevention of future incidents.
What information must be reported on Incident Checklist?
The information that must be reported includes the date and time of the incident, location, description of the incident, names of individuals involved, any witnesses, actions taken, and any injuries or damages incurred.
